How to fill out companies and allied matters:

01
Gather all necessary information about the company, such as its name, registered address, and directors' details.
02
Determine the type of company you are forming (e.g., limited liability company, partnership, sole proprietorship) and ensure you meet the specific requirements for that type.
03
Prepare the required documents, including the memorandum and articles of association, which outline the company's purpose, structure, and internal regulations.
04
Complete the necessary forms and declarations, providing accurate and up-to-date information.
05
Pay the required fees and submit the completed forms and documents to the appropriate government agency or registry.
06
Await approval and verification of your application.
07
Once approved, comply with any additional requirements, such as obtaining relevant licenses or permits, and fulfill ongoing legal obligations, such as filing annual reports or tax returns.

Companies and Allied Matters Act is a legal framework that governs the regulation of businesses and companies in Nigeria.
All registered companies in Nigeria are required to file companies and allied matters.
Companies and allied matters can be filled out online on the Corporate Affairs Commission website or through a registered agent.
The purpose of companies and allied matters is to ensure transparency, accountability, and proper regulation of businesses in Nigeria.
Information such as company details, financial statements, shareholders, directors, etc., must be reported on companies and allied matters.
